Atroce (en. Atrocious)
/a.tʁɔs/
Meaning & Definition
EnglishFrench
adjective
That which provokes great horror or strong repulsion.
The living conditions in certain prisons are atrocious.
Les conditions de vie dans certaines prisons sont atroces.
Referring to intense pain or suffering.
He felt excruciating pain after the accident.
Il a ressenti une douleur atroce après l'accident.
That which is very bad, unacceptable.
This act of violence is simply atrocious.
Cet acte de violence est tout simplement atroce.
Etymology
From Latin 'atrox', meaning 'terrible' or 'severe'.
